服务器怎么做云备份服务,云备份服务器搭建教程
构建服务器云备份服务的核心在于建立一套“自动化、异地化、可验证”的数据保护闭环,通过选择可靠的云存储目标、配置专业的备份软件以及制定严格的加密与恢复策略,确保在遭遇数据丢失或灾难时能够快速、完整地恢复业务,这不仅是简单的文件复制,而是一个涉及数据压缩、传输加密、完整性校验的系统性工程。
明确云备份架构与目标平台选择
要实施高效的服务器云备份,首先需要确定备份架构,传统的本地备份无法应对机房级灾难,而云备份通过将数据传输至异地数据中心,解决了物理位置单点故障的问题。
- 选择云存储服务商:市场上有亚马逊AWSS3、阿里云OSS、腾讯云COS等成熟的对象存储服务,这些服务具备高可用性(通常达到99.99%以上)和极高的数据持久性。
- 确定存储类型:根据数据访问频率选择存储层级,对于备份归档数据,建议选择“低频访问”或“归档存储”类型,成本仅为标准存储的50%甚至更低,大幅降低长期备份成本。
- 网络环境评估:确保服务器拥有足够的上行带宽,如果数据量巨大且带宽有限,需考虑使用物理迁移设备(如AWSSnowball)进行首次全量备份,后续再进行增量传输。
配置专业的备份软件与工具
服务器怎么做云备份服务?关键在于利用专业工具实现自动化流程,而非依赖人工手动上传,根据服务器操作系统不同,实施路径有所差异。
Windows服务器环境:
- 云厂商官方客户端:大多数云厂商提供Windows版本的备份客户端,支持图形化界面配置,用户只需指定备份目录、设定备份计划即可。
- 第三方专业软件:使用Veeam、Acronis等企业级软件,这些工具支持块级备份、增量备份和裸机恢复(BMR),功能远超系统自带工具。
- 系统自带功能:利用WindowsServerBackup配合iSCSI发起程序,将云存储挂载为本地磁盘进行备份,但效率相对较低。
Linux服务器环境:
Linux环境更强调命令行工具的灵活运用,适合通过脚本实现精细控制。
- 对象存储工具:官方工具如AWSCLI、AlibabaCloudOSSUtil,支持断点续传和批量上传。
- 同步工具:Rsync结合Rclone是目前主流方案,Rclone支持将数据同步到数十种云存储后端,且支持加密传输。
- 快照与镜像:对于云服务器(ECS/CVM),利用云平台提供的快照功能是最高效的方式,它能在系统层级对磁盘进行备份,恢复速度远快于文件级备份。
制定科学的备份策略与生命周期管理
备份策略直接决定了数据的安全程度和恢复效率,必须遵循“3-2-1备份黄金法则”,即至少有3份数据副本,存储在2种不同的介质上,其中1份在异地(云端)。
- 全量与增量结合:建议采用“每周一次全量备份+每日增量备份”的策略,全量备份确保数据完整性,增量备份减少存储空间占用和传输带宽压力。
- 生命周期管理:在云存储端配置生命周期规则,30天内的数据保留在标准存储,30-90天自动转为低频存储,90天后自动删除或转入归档存储,这能自动清理过期备份,避免存储成本失控。
- 保留版本控制:开启云存储的版本控制功能,即使备份文件被误删或覆盖(如勒索病毒加密了备份文件),也能通过历史版本找回数据。
数据安全加密与传输保障
数据在传输和存储过程中的安全是云备份服务的生命线,必须确保即使云存储账号泄露,数据也无法被破解。
- 传输加密:强制使用HTTPS/SSL协议进行数据传输,防止中间人攻击截获数据包。
- 客户端加密:这是最关键的一步,在数据离开服务器前,使用AES-256等强加密算法对数据进行加密,密钥由本地保管,不上传云端,这样云服务商也无法查看用户数据内容。
- 访问权限控制:遵循最小权限原则,为备份账号创建独立的IAM用户,仅授予“写入”和“列表”权限,禁止“删除”权限,防止勒索病毒删除云端备份。
恢复演练与监控告警
没有经过验证的备份等于没有备份,许多企业在实施服务器怎么做云备份服务时,往往忽略了恢复环节的测试。
- 定期恢复演练:每季度或半年进行一次数据恢复演练,随机抽取部分文件或数据库,验证其完整性和可用性,记录恢复所需时间(RTO),确保符合业务连续性要求。
- 完整性校验:备份完成后,通过MD5或SHA-1校验码比对源文件与目标文件,确保数据在传输过程中未发生损坏。
- 监控与告警:配置监控系统,对备份任务的状态进行实时监控,一旦备份失败、存储空间不足或网络中断,立即通过短信、邮件发送告警通知管理员。
通过上述步骤,企业可以构建起一套低成本、高可靠的服务器云备份体系,将数据风险降至最低,为业务连续性提供坚实保障。
相关问答
问:云备份和云同步有什么区别,服务器应该用哪种?
答:云同步侧重于多设备间的数据实时一致,修改会即时同步,如果源文件被病毒加密,同步端也会被覆盖,不适合作为备份手段,云备份侧重于历史版本保留和恢复,具有时间点快照特性,服务器数据保护应选择云备份,因为它能防止逻辑错误(如误删、病毒)蔓延到备份端,并支持历史版本回滚。
问:服务器数据量太大,备份速度太慢怎么办?
答:可以从三个维度优化,第一,开启“增量备份”模式,仅传输变化的数据块;第二,启用“数据重删”和“压缩”技术,减少传输量;第三,如果是云服务器,优先使用“快照”功能,快照在底层存储层面进行,速度极快且不占用服务器计算资源。
如果您在实施服务器云备份过程中遇到具体的配置难题,欢迎在评论区留言讨论。